Proposed AMICUS BRIEF Project SALAM, the Muslim Solidarity Committee And the Masjid As Salaam ________________________________________________________________________ On October 10, 2006, Yassin Muhidden Aref (hereinafter “Aref”), and Mohammed Mosharref Hossain (hereinafter “Hossain”) were convicted of terrorism-related charges in connection with an FBI sting involving the sale of a fake missile for a fictitious terrorist attack, and for money laundering. Aref was also convicted of one count of lying to the FBI. On March 8, 2007 the two defendants were sentenced to 15 years incarceration each. Their appeals to the Second Circuit Court of Appeals and to the U.S. Supreme Court were denied, and they have exhausted their appellate remedies. Aref and Hossain have petitioned this court pursuant to the Federal Rules of Criminal Procedure, Section 2255 for, among other issues, the appointment of an independent prosecutor to review their cases to determine if the government and the courts provided them with necessary exculpatory information, a fair trial and justice. They seek relief similar to what was granted in People v. Theodore Stevens (a Stevens review), or what the Inspector General of the Department of Justice recommended in his June 10, 2009 Report to correct the failure of the Justice Department to identify and provide exculpatory information in terrorism cases – an independent review. Amici, Muslim Solidarity Committee (hereinafter “MSC”), Project SALAM (hereinafter “SALAM”), and the Masjid As-Salaam respectfully submit this Amicus brief, pursuant to Rule 29 in support of the defendants 2255 petition and to present information which may assist the court in deciding the issues raised by the defendants, especially where the defendants are unrepresented. -

Economist.com Page 1 of 3 About sponsorship The domestic war on terror Torturing Alberto Jan 20th 2005 | WASHINGTON, DC From The Economist print edition A mixed inheritance for America's next attorney-general AP Long time no see THE war on terror, Alberto Gonzales told members of the Senate on January 6th, would be his top priority as America's next attorney-general. How effective has the Justice Department been under John Ashcroft in fighting terrorism at home? To conservatives and the department itself, this is an easy question to answer. No act of terrorism has occurred on American soil since the attacks on September 11th 2001. Polls show Americans feeling ever safer. According to the department's own tally, it has charged 375 people with crimes in “terrorism-related” investigations since September 11th—and 195 have been convicted or pleaded guilty. Yet critics insist that the department is overcounting; and that it has overreached its powers. Few people dispute the Justice Department's decision after September 11th to shift its focus away from prosecuting terrorists after the fact to breaking up terror plots in advance. To this end, it has marshalled an arsenal of legal weapons to put terrorists behind bars. So far most controversy has http://www.economist.com/PrinterFriendly.cfm?Story_ID=3577485 2/4/2005 Economist.com Page 2 of 3 centred on Mr Ashcroft's tour de force, the USA Patriot Act, which was rushed through Congress after the attacks. This dissolved the wall between the intelligence and criminal arms of an investigation. It also boosted the government's powers of surveillance sufficiently to provoke protests from civil-liberties groups about “sneak-and-peek searches” (though America is still less intrusive than many governments in Europe). -

November 2010 Periodical Review October 2010 – No. 1 This report summarizes the most prominent events brought up on the Jihadi online forums in the second half of September 2010. Following are the main issues raised in this report: • Audio publications by Osama bin Laden, Ayman Al-Zawahiri and Adam Yahiye Gadahn – all dealing with the major floods in Pakistan. • Calls to donate money to the Mujahideen continue. • Following the numerous aerial attacks by unmanned airplanes, surfers offer solutions to the problem. • Issue no. 52 of the Jihadi “Al-Somood” magazine. • Al-Qaeda’s Operations Commander in Afghanistan–Pakistan, the replacement for Mustafa Abu Al-Yazid, has been killed. • Mustafa Abu Al-Yazid’s son, who like his father was linked to the organization’s financial mechanism, was killed in the attacks. • Reports stating Sulaiman Abu Ghaith, Saif Al-Adel and other Al-Qaeda leaders, were released from Iran and have reached Afghanistan. • Al-Qaeda in the Islamic Maghreb publishes photographs of the French hostages. • The Jordanians have again arrested Abu Muhammad Al-Maqdisi. • A surfer on a Jihadi forum calls on the Muslims to take the initiative and carry out individual terrorist attacks in the West. 1 P.O. November 2010 New publications Ideology • Within one day, the “As-Sahab” Jihadi media institute published two new statements by Osama bin Laden titled “Pauses with the Method of Relief Work” and “Help your Pakistani Brothers”. In both audio tapes, which are 11 minutes and 13 minutes long respectively, Bin Laden attacks the way in which the Pakistani government is coping with the major floods which occurred in the country in recent months.
